Transaction 39d8999c246ec983323369135ac19211e31cd29f05fa79063d4171c3d98f1879

2 Input
2 Outputs
  • 39d8999c246ec983323369135ac19211e31cd29f05fa79063d4171c3d98f1879:0
  • value  408058
    address  1FNsrR3VmQ2QYzA3TnVxrziZwVur4N8y8v
  • 39d8999c246ec983323369135ac19211e31cd29f05fa79063d4171c3d98f1879:1
  • value  949920
    address  39HWSV2j12LmA54GZdyVkLUPJoZAKqEQE8